CTC Union Technologies unveils the first generation of carrier grade Ethernet demarcation device, MSW-202A, which is designed for business connection service delivered by carriers. It is equipped 2 SFP slots as dual rate 100/1000Base-X and 2 ports 10/100/1000Base-T RJ45 network interfaces. It is designed to enable E-Line, E-Access services which are CE (Carrier Ethernet) 2.0 compliant for Metro Ethernet network deployments.
The MSW-202A device enables carriers and service providers to deliver SLA-based network service with extensive fault detection and diagnostic capabilities which are compliant with the latest Ethernet OAM standards such as IEEE 802.3ah, IEEE 802.1ag and ITU-T Y.1731. The CE2.0 compliant functions support EVCs and 3 colors marker QoS traffic management to enable service providers management of bandwidth and to enforce SLA guarantees.
